PayPal stablecoin PYUSD tapped for AI infrastructure financing through USD.AI

CoinDesk
PayPal's PYUSD stablecoin will now finance AI infrastructure, including GPUs and data centers, via the USD.AI protocol.

Summary

PayPal is expanding the utility of its PYUSD stablecoin by integrating it into onchain funding mechanisms developed by USD.AI, a protocol that provides credit to AI companies. Loans issued by USD.AI for financing graphics processing units (GPUs), data centers, and related AI infrastructure will be denominated in PYUSD, allowing borrowers to receive proceeds directly into their PayPal accounts. This initiative aims to merge familiar payment workflows with programmable settlement suitable for long-term financing and emerging transactions, demonstrating stablecoins' utility beyond crypto in capital-intensive sectors. The move coincides with surging AI infrastructure demand, projected to reach $6.7 trillion in spending by 2029. To spur adoption, PayPal and the USD.AI Foundation are launching a one-year customer-incentive program offering 4.5% on up to $1 billion in deposits starting in early January.
